This is a 1970 Jaguar E-Type SII Roadster, Left Hand Drive, sold new to Canada. It was delivered in British Racing Green with Suede Green Leather and it still has the same combination today.

The car was restored some years ago and still presents very well today with only a few minor cosmetic blemishes on the bonnet. The interior is beautiful and worthy of a car selling for double the price. The car is UK Registered, although Left hand Drive, and drives exactly as it should. All the dials and instruments work as they should and there is nothing to address.

The first significant upgrade of Jaguar's sensational E-Type sports car occurred in October 1964 with the launch of the 4.2-liter version. Along with the bigger, torquier engine came a more user-friendly gearbox with synchromesh on first gear, and a superior Lockheed brake servo. The car's external appearance was largely unchanged, but under the skin there were numerous detail improvements. These mainly concerned the cooling and electrical systems, the latter gaining an alternator and adopting the industry standard negative ground, while the interior boasted a matte black dashboard and improved seating arrangements.

The top speed of around 150mph remained unchanged, the main performance gain being improved acceleration. Like its 3.8-liter predecessor, the 4.2-liter E-Type was built in roadster and coupe forms, and in 1966 gained an additional 2+2 coupe variant on a 9" longer wheelbase.

In 1968 all three versions of the E-Type underwent major revision to comply with US safety and emissions legislation, emerging in 'Series II' guise minus the original's distinctive headlight covers. In addition, enlarged side and rear lights were adopted while a thickened front bumper center section bridged a larger radiator intake.

Interior changes included a collapsible steering column and rocker switches in place of the earlier toggles.
